Abstract :
The purpose of the article is to provide a very general survey of the most important electrostatic magnitudes, which occur in all computation schemes. It shows that there is a close association between the physical properties and the geometry of electrostatic systems. The geometry has two aspects. The first is the obvious one of the shape and disposition of the electrodes and insulators. There is also the less obvious inherent geometry of electrostatic fields and this inherent geometry leads to remarkably simple and efficient algorithms
